Visual style
The long nose gives the mask its profile, while the brow and painted shadows keep the face tense. The red finish brings it close to classic Tengu imagery without pretending to be an antique festival mask.
Tengu are supernatural figures associated with mountains in Japanese folklore. The long-nosed human-like form is commonly identified as a Daitengu. This Dai Yokai piece is a contemporary decorative interpretation, not an antique, ritual object or official traditional mask.

Making process
Each piece is made to order in my Dai Yokai workshop in Brittany, France. The base is 3D printed in PETG, then cleaned, sanded, primed, painted by hand with acrylic layers and finished with varnish.
The aim is to keep a visible handmade surface: shadows in the relief, small variations in the painted details and a finish that does not look like flat factory plastic.

Care and placement
Keep the piece indoors, away from long direct sun exposure and damp rooms. Dust it with a soft dry cloth. Do not soak it or use aggressive cleaning products on the painted finish.
